We’ve previously built signup forms in Privy that target specific utm parameters so a popup form displays based on one referral source, and a different version of the popup form displays based on another referral source.

I can’t find information in the Klaviyo help docs that confirm this is possible, but I expect it will work based on URL specific display rules.

Has anyone done this before and had problems that I should know about?

Hey @ebusiness pros,

Welcome back to the Community!

Using signup forms to target specific UTMs is absolutely possible! This is because you’ll be able to target by URL - which includes UTM. @Julie Hayes also explains this further in the below Community post:
